при вводе Java - версия это дает ниже ошибочного удара:/usr/bin/java: не может выполнить двоичный файл: Исполнительная ошибка формата
Я не знаю, что сделать, я хочу установить hadoop, но я не могу завершить установку Java
Та ошибка обычно означает, что пакет Java, который Вы имеете, не является правильным типом для Вашей системы. Обычно это происходит, когда система x86 пытается считать находящиеся в x64 файлы.
Кажется некоторой проблемой с Вашим OpenJDK (значение по умолчанию jdk), который идет с человечностью. Мне установили hadoop 2 - единственный кластер узла на моем поле человечности. Можно выполнить эти шаги для установки Oracle Java 8, который совместим с Hadoop2 (MRv2). Откройтесь терминал (Ctrl+Alt+T)
sudo add-apt-repository ppa:webupd8team/java
sudo apt-get update
sudo apt-get install oracle-java8-installer
затем проверяют
java -version
и затем устанавливают огибающие переменные
sudo apt-get install oracle-java8-set-default
И если Вы хотите Вас, может относиться к моему блог об установке Hadoop (MRv1 или MRv2), который содержит указатели на некоторые хорошие блоги также.